dyson diagnostic mode

turn the machine on and press temperature and soil type and the first numbers will tell you how many washes the machines done.
I've done 993 because i've got two other washers, the hotpoint wf541G and a LG WM12220FD and maybe another hotpoint in the future but the best is the dyson most used.

after diognostic mode you dont turn the wasger off but you start a program and to forward it to the next stage of the program yu press soil type button once for each step to forward. i've tried it it's simply fast forward.
my frien whose got dyson in silver cr02 allergy he tried it too.
 
to prove the spin speed on dirt and dirt&stains

when it's washing after diognostic mode the last numbers on the lcd display show speed, on final spin there are 4 numbers followed by Hz.
On dirt soil type it is 1370Hz on final spin and on dirt&stains it is 1760Hz so i think it's faster as it also sounds faster.
the first one rounds up to 1400 and the second one to 1800.
